| Tahoe Donner Downhill | |
|---|---|
| Location | Tahoe Donner | 
| Nearest major city | Truckee, California | 
| Coordinates | 39°21′18″N 120°15′32″W / 39.3549°N 120.2590°W | 
| Vertical | 600 ft (180 m) | 
| Top elevation | 7,400 ft (2,300 m) | 
| Base elevation | 6,750 ft (2,060 m) | 
| Skiable area | 120 acres (49 ha) | 
| Runs | 14 total  30% beginner  40% intermediate  30% advanced | 
| Longest run | Mile Run | 
| Lift system | 5 lifts: (1 quad, 1 triple, 3 conveyors) | 
| Night skiing | None | 
| Website | www.SkiTahoeDonner.com | 
Tahoe Donner Downhill is a small ski resort with five ski lifts and 14+ trails, in Truckee, California 4.5 mi (7.2 km) northeast of Donner Pass. There are five chairlifts, three conveyor lifts, and 14 trails.
